#5f7b75 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5f7b75 is composed of 37.3% red, 48.2%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.9%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 167.1 degrees, a saturation of 12.8% and a lightness of 42.7%. #5f7b75 color hex could be obtained by blending #bef6ea with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#5f7b75

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f5f7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5f7b75

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#677370 is the less saturated color, while #03d7aa is the most saturated one.
